The Edmund Janzen Lectureship in Biblical Studies promotes careful scholarship in biblical interpretation as well as the witness of the Christian church.
The lectures are intended for university faculty and students, pastors and lay leaders.
Lectures occur in spring alternating annually between scholars of the Old and New Testaments. The lectureship is possible through an endowment established in 2005 to honor the 35 years Edmund Janzen served ɬ as president and faculty member.
These lectures reflect the value of biblical study for the mission of the church Edmund Janzen taught his students.
The next Janzen Lectureship took place on March 19, 2026, featuring Brian Schultz, Ph.D., professor of Biblical and Theological Studies at ɬ and Biblical Seminary. The theme of this year's series is "Reading the Bible Jesus Read."
